Позиция для Memo

отредактировано 05:51 Раздел: FastReport 4.0
Всем привет, в design-time позиция у компонента Top = 16.50, но когда я в отчете в коде вывел ShowMessage и запустил, я получаю другое значение Top = 623.62245, видимо происходит какое то преобразование, но какое не совсем понимаю, мне с клиента нужно падать позицию для компонента, и я не знаю какое число использовать. Подскажите что это за преобразование такое??
Спасибо.

Комментарии

  • gpigpi
    отредактировано 05:51
    16.5 * fr1cm = 623.62245
  • отредактировано 05:51
    А можно как то по подробнее, fr1cm- это что?? ну 1cm мне понятно, а fr??
  • gpigpi
    отредактировано 05:51
    написал:
    Координаты и размеры объектов задаются в пикселах. Т.к. свойства Left, Top, Width, Height всех объектов имеют тип Extended, вы можете указывать нецелочисленные значения. Для перевода пикселов в сантиметры и дюймы определены следующие константы:



    fr01cm = 3.77953; // 96 / 25.4

    fr1cm = 37.7953;

    fr01in = 9.6;

    fr1in = 96;



    Например, задать высоту бэнда, равную 5мм, можно так:



    Band.Height := fr01cm * 5;

    Band.Height := fr1cm * 0.5;
  • отредактировано 05:51
    Спасибо

Оставить комментарий

Многофункциональный текстовый редактор. Чтобы отредактировать стиль параграфа, нажмите TAB, чтобы перейти к меню абзаца. Там вы можете выбрать стиль. По умолчанию не выбран ни один стиль. Когда вы выберете текст, появится встроенное меню форматирования. Нажмите TAB, чтобы войти в него. Некоторые элементы, такие как многофункциональные вставки ссылок, картинок, индикаторов загрузки и сообщений об ошибок могут быть вставлены в редактор. Вы можете перемещаться по ним, используя стрелки внутри редактора и удалять с помощью клавиш delete или backspace.